Roger D. Love Jr, 60, of Burlingame, KS passed away Saturday, December 25, 2021 at University of Kansas Health System St. Francis Campus, Topeka, KS.
He was born January 15, 1961 in Wichita, KS the son of Roger D. Love, Sr and Barbara Ann (Duncan) Love. He grew up in the Burlingame, KS area, graduating from Burlingame High School with the class of 1979. He went on to college at Coffeyville Community College on a track scholarship.
Roger joined the Army National Guard in 1985 as a helicopter mechanic. He then became a Crew chief, Tech Inspector, Radio/Computer Repairer, and Computer Specialist. Roger has since retired as Sergeant Major Love.
He has a Federal Aviation Administration Airframe & Power plant license. He was a lifelong member of the Rocky Mountain Elk Foundation and a member of the National Rifle Association.
Rogers’s favorite activities were being outdoors in the woods, even if that meant working, but truly loved hunting and fishing. Roger has hunted in Colorado, Montana, and Canada; getting a 6x5 bull elk in Montana with a rifle and a black bear in Canada with a bow and arrow.
If he wasn’t hunting, he was always talking hunting with his son and friends. He also loved being papa Roger; playing, tickling, and picking on his granddaughters. Roger was a man of his word and was always there at the drop of a hat to help his children and friends. He had a huge heart and wore it on his sleeve, but always stood up for what he believed was right. His favorite quote was “Choices and Consequences” that his kids live by daily.
Roger leaves behind a daughter Shelby Succi and her husband, Joseph; two granddaughters, Finlee and Charlie Succi; and a son, David Love, as well as several brothers, sisters, nieces, and nephews.
He is preceded in death by his mother Barbara Ann Love and father Roger D. Love Sr.
